15 GHz Mach-Zehnder Ti:LiNbO3Electron-Optic Travelling-Wave Amplitude Modulator

    The characteristics of four kinds of M-Z modulator configurations have been compared, and the Z-cut coplanar waveguide structure is the best. Using the step phase reversal eletrode structure, we have designed a new type electro-optical waveguide amplitude modulator. Packaged and pigtailed phase-reversal M-Z modulators including 5 sections of electrode have been manfactured. The device with 14.8 GHz modulation bandwidth, half wave voltage of 14 V, extinction ratio of 21.3 dB and fiberdevicefiber insertion loss of 7.6 dB at 1523 nm is obtained.
